Gavin TownsendGavin Townsend decided instead of opening presents on Christmas Day, to enter the 47th annual Christmas morning 3 mile handicap, in Gloucester, organised by Severn Athletic Club.  This race is in its 47th year and is steeped in tradition allowing kids to open their presents and the turkey to roast without irritable runners sat around, getting cabin fever.  Well, it’s not often this time of year to get a daylight run in, is it?

Gavin finished in 19th position in a time of 28mins 3secs
